I'll start the Conejo Valley Amateur Radio Club (CVARC) Field Day posts with some of the infrastructure we set up. These tents are a vital part of it, on load from the EMS services in our county. Two are used for radio ops, while the third is entirely dedicated to Public Information and visitor info. It's amazing to watch them magically take shape.
The City of Thousand Oaks brings their communications trailer for an airing-out also.
Our antenna array consists of 7 masts spaced about 80 feet apart. Numbers 2, 4, and 6 are 40; tall and have a tri-band beam antenna for 10m, 15m and 20m. Below that are the feed points of 80m and 40m dipoles.
Masts 1, 3, 5 and 7 are 32 feet tall and are used to hold up the ends of the dipoles.
Other bands are placed on tripods within the antenna zone (open only to authorized personnel).
